Operational Analysis Summary
Comparing cost structures, remote work environments, and liveability parameters between Hanover and Leiden reveals critical variations:
- Financial Variance: Leiden carries the higher cost structure at $1,174/mo. Opting for Hanover reduces monthly outlay by 7% ($77/mo).
- Connectivity Speed: Broadband infrastructure peak speeds favor Leiden, clocking in at 328.5 Mbps download (via Ookla data), compared to Hanover which averages 211.6 Mbps.
- Safety Index: Leiden posts a stronger safety rating (81) against Hanover’s 55. The gap reflects meaningful differences in perceived personal security.
- Legal Path: Hanover offers a dedicated Digital Nomad Visa pathway, while Leiden lacks structured legal residency options for remote workers.
